The world tests millions of second- and third-graders with EGRA, EGMA, citizen-led and household surveys — and almost none of it can be used to report whether they meet the global minimum proficiency level
Problem statement
SDG indicator 4.1.1 asks every country to report the share of children reaching a minimum proficiency level (MPL) in reading and mathematics at three points: grades 2/3 (4.1.1a), end of primary (4.1.1b), and end of lower secondary (4.1.1c). The early-grade point is where foundational learning is won or lost, yet it is by far the least covered: UIS counts only 31 countries (2013–2017) rising to 34 (2018–2022) with usable grade 2/3 data, versus 85–98 for end of primary. The paradox is that early-grade assessment is abundant — the Early Grade Reading/Mathematics Assessments (EGRA/EGMA), the PAL Network's citizen-led household assessments, and UNICEF's MICS Foundational Learning Module "have been applied globally" — but, in UIS's words, "they cannot be currently used for global reporting, mostly because they were not intended to generate comparable data." No accepted method yet expresses results from these instruments on the global MPL scale.
Why this matters
Without comparable early-grade data, the international system cannot see where foundational-learning gaps open, cannot target support, and cannot track whether early interventions work — UIS notes the data gap "inhibits international efforts to provide targeted support to countries that need it most." The school-age population covered at grades 2/3 is roughly 92–110 million children versus 291–379 million at end of primary (UIS Figure 1), so hundreds of millions of children are invisible at exactly the stage where remediation is cheapest. Countries that already pay for EGRA rounds or host citizen-led surveys are, in effect, generating data that cannot count toward the global goal they signed up for.
What’s been tried and why it hasn’t worked
UIS deliberately anchored 4.1.1 to a concept — the Global Proficiency Framework's MPL descriptors — rather than to a single test score, so that disparate assessments could be aligned to a common benchmark, and three linking routes have been developed. The IEA's Rosetta Stone study builds statistical concordance tables from regional to international assessments, but its first implementation linked ERCE and PASEC to TIMSS and PIRLS — end-of-primary instruments, not early-grade tools. Policy Linking is a non-statistical, judgment-based method (a 5–6-day workshop with 15–20 teacher panelists aligning national items to the GPF and setting benchmarks); it was proposed in 2017, piloted in 2019, revised in 2020, re-piloted 2021–2022, revised again in January 2023, and remains "under piloting phase" — and if its five quality criteria (enough aligned items, nationally representative sample, minimum administration standards) are not met, "the workshop will be considered a capacity building activity," i.e., it yields no reportable number. The third route, calibrated Assessments for Minimum Proficiency Levels, produced AMPL-b (end of primary) in 2021 for six African countries under the MILO project, but AMPL-a for early grades was still under development at the time of writing. The structural obstacles UIS names are that "every country sets its own standards, leading to inconsistent definitions of performance levels," different regions have "different traditions concerning the stringency of proficiency benchmarks," and early-grade tools like EGRA are individually administered oral fluency measures built for program evaluation, not sampled population reporting.
What would unlock progress
A validated, low-cost linking method specifically for early-grade instruments — for example, embedding a short common calibrated module (an AMPL-a-style anchor) inside routine EGRA/EGMA or citizen-led rounds so that statistical linking replaces judgment-only linking, or a psychometric bridge between oral-fluency measures (words correct per minute, item-level EGRA data) and the GPF grade 2/3 descriptors. Adjacent fields have solved analogous problems: clinical outcome measures are cross-walked with common-item equating (PROMIS linking), and labor-force surveys harmonize national instruments to ILO definitions through anchor modules. The UIS paper itself frames the destination as "an international community of practice" to converge on procedures; the missing piece is a demonstrated technical route for 4.1.1a.
Entry points for student teams
A measurement/statistics team could take one publicly available EGRA or citizen-led dataset (USAID's EGRA datasets and PAL Network member data are partly open) and the published GPF grade 2/3 descriptors and produce a documented, reproducible linking study — mapping items to descriptors, estimating the share at MPL under alternative benchmark rules, and quantifying uncertainty. A design team could specify a 10–15-item common anchor module and simulate how much precision it adds to judgment-based linking. A policy team could cost the options for one country (UIS references a Zambia costing paper) and write the reporting pathway. Skills: psychometrics/IRT, survey statistics, comparative education, and some field-instrument familiarity.
